List of institutional investors?

Institutional investors include the following organizations: credit unions, banks, large funds such as a mutual or hedge fund, venture capital funds, insurance companies, and pension funds.

How many institutional investors are there in the USA?

How many institutional investors are there? According to Statista, there were about 2152 active institutional investors in the United States as of 2018. Of these, the bulk were located in New York (591) and California (362).

Can an individual be an institutional investor?

Individual investors are individuals investing on their own behalf, and are also called retail investors. Institutional investors are large firms that invest money on behalf of others, and the group includes large organizations with professional analysts.

Is a family office an institutional investor?

Unlike institutional funds, many family offices do not have a formal mandate or even an investment committee. The general goals come down to the determination of the principals, and as such, investments can be made much more quickly and unique structures can be deployed.

What is the difference between individual investors and institutional investors?

Institutional investors, like pension funds and hedge funds, manage large sums of money for clients. They have more resources and information, often with specialised teams. Retail investors, on the other hand, are individuals who trade securities for personal portfolios.

Who are non institutional investors?

NIIs are entities or individuals who invest substantial amounts but are not regulated as institutional investors. They strike a balance between agility and scale, able to make significant market moves without the constraints that bind larger institutions.

Who owns most of Vanguard?

Vanguard set out in 1975 under a radical ownership structure that remains unique in the asset management industry. Our company is owned by its member funds, which in turn are owned by fund shareholders. With no outside owners to satisfy, we focus squarely on meeting the investment needs of our clients.
